Abstract
The invention provides a pneumatic fire extinguisher. The pneumatic fire extinguisher comprises three light duct draught fans 5, airflow jet barrels 7, live connections 6, a guard plate and handle 8, a battery 2, an electronic speed controller 1, a speed control switch 4 and wires 3. The working principle of the pneumatic fire extinguisher is characterized in that a fireman puts on a protective device, carries the battery 2 and the electronic speed controller 1 on the back, holds the handle with one hand, and adjusts the angles of the three airflow jet barrels with the other hand, the upper airflow jet barrel is aligned with upstream wind, the middle airflow jet barrel is aligned with peripheral wind, and the lower airflow jet barrel is aligned with the ground; and the speed control switch is turned on, the three duct draught fans work simultaneously and violently jet to quickly extinguish fire. One fireman using the pneumatic fire extinguisher can replace three firemen using single-nozzle pneumatic fire extinguishers; and due to the fact that the firemen using the three single-nozzle pneumatic fire extinguishers need to cooperate, one single-nozzle pneumatic fire extinguisher is pressed towards the upstream wind, one single-nozzle pneumatic fire extinguisher is pressed towards the peripheral wind, and the remaining single-nozzle pneumatic fire extinguisher is aligned with the ground for fire extinguishment. The pneumatic fire extinguisher is small in weight, strong in wind power, and capable of replacing three single-nozzle pneumatic fire extinguishers and greatly improving efficiency of fire extinguishment.
